The movie will be based on a short article written by Joshua Davis in Wired magazine. Leonardo Notarbartolo was the mastermind behind the heist where a group of Italian thieves broke into  the Antwerp Diamond Center and stole around $100 Million worth of loose diamonds, gold, jewlry, and other spoils. He was arrested in February 2003.

Notarbartolo was just released from prison this week in Belgium. Check out what these guys had to go through to pull off the heist. The vault is two floors beneath the Antwerp Diamond Center and was thought to be impenetrable. The vault was protected by 10 layers of security including:


  • Infrared heat detectors

  • Doppler radar

  • A Magnetic field

  • A seismic sensor

  • A lock with 100 million possible combination's

  • Security cameras

  • Heat/motion sensor (Approximate location)


Investigators still have no idea how the heist was pulled off and the loot was never found. Notarbartolo was sentenced to 10 years based on circemstantial evidence.
